This is an odd question. When we do this, are we supposed to start at the beginning of the title each listening day or pick up where we left off?

Beginning.

The idea is you cover familiar ground, over and over, in “small” doses, until that scripting no longer triggers recon in you, and you can then move on to the next part of the script and begin to integrate new ideas.

As for multiple subs – the easiest way to handle this is to only progress with longer listening times once you’re not experiencing strong recon from the entire stack. It may be difficult to see which title is causing recon, so it’s best to continue the entire stack as “one single subliminal” in that they all interconnect, work together and operate as one – by design. So keep everything at the same exposure length until recon isn’t triggered as much (or not at all).

So no, you’d want to increase at the same rate.

‘Should’ might be a little strong, (in my opinion).

But a washout is a cessation of all subliminal input.

If you’re going to do a washout, then that means stopping everything and resting your mind for a while.

It’s good to do that from time to time even if you’re not feeling any problematic effects.

If you haven’t been getting any recon from your listening pattern, I’d say you’re safe to swap it out and keep listening without a washout, BUT I would reset the whole stack back to 30 seconds listening time
